In New South Wales, employers can direct an employee to take long service leave provided they give the employee 1 months' notice (being 4 and one-third weeks). Employers also have to keep in mind that it's not just permanent staff entitled to long service leave.

An employer may decline a request for annual leave if they have a genuine business reason for doing so. However, the rules specify that an employer must not unreasonably withhold consent, so they must have considered the request and provide a valid business reason.

Employer cannot force employee to go for annual leave during resignation notice period, as stated by Ministry of Manpower: "As the notice period is meant to be served, the employer cannot force his employee to go on leave during the period of notice, unless the employee consents to it.

Yes, an employer can call the police if a terminated employee will not leave the premises. At that point, they are probably trespassing. In most jurisdictions, an employer can say who can and who cannot be on the employer's property.
